Tripawds Pet Amputation Concerns Checklist

Download this checklist to address primary pet amputation concerns about recovery and care after surgery. Vets and techs can use the list to review top concerns with clients when discharging dogs or cats after limb amputation surgery. Pet parents can use it to be prepared and know what to expect during recovery and living life on three legs.
